Kona brain injury support group meets June 14

The Kona Brain Injury Support Group will be meeting on Wednesday, June 14, 2023 at 4 pm HST. Our speaker is Tanya Penny, OTR, Occupational Therapist. The title of Ms. Penny’s presentation is “Learn The Therapeutic Meditation Process™ To Decrease Negative Symptoms &Heal.” The attendee will learn simple &powerful tools that you can use daily to: Improve sleep, have more energy, improve cognition, decrease anxiety &depression, decrease negative body symptoms (pain, numbness, tingling, etc.), decrease blood pressure, and release stress (mind &body). Meeting is via Zoom. The meeting ID is 8082746477. Go to zoom and in the upper right hand corner look for “join meeting”. Then enter the meeting ID code.

Thelma Parker Memorial Library hosts free beatbox workshop June 15

Bring out the hip hop artist in you at a beatbox workshop with award-winning hip hop musician and educator Mr. Kneel! Thelma Parker Memorial Public Library of the Hawaii State Public Library System (HSPLS) hosts this free workshop for kids of all ages at 11 a.m. on Thurs., June 15. No advance registration required.The engaging and creative Mr. Kneel, aka Neil McIntyre, has performed at more than 500 schools and venues in 43 states and in seven provinces abroad. His events have been described as “family hip hop at its finest.” Thelma Parker Memorial Public and School library, located at 67-1209 Mamalahoa Highway, is open from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. Tuesday, Thursday, and Saturday, noon to 7 p.m. on Wednesday, and 11 a.m. to 4 p.m. on Friday. The library will be closed on Tuesday, June 13, in observance of the Kamehameha Day holiday. For more information, call 808-887-6067.
